Dr MGR Educational and Research Institute offers multiple UG and PG courses. The fees for different UG courses at Dr. MGR Educational and Research Institute are as given below :
B.Tech - 1.2 L - 3.2 L
B.Sc - 1.2 L - 5.6 L
BPT - 3.8 L
B.Com - 1.5 L
B.Pharma - 8 L
BCA- 2.22 L
B.Ed - 1.2L

B.Tech in CSE has better placement at Dr MGR Educational and Research Institute than ECE for obvious reasons, because even though the ECE branch has been on a rise in last few years computer skills are still the most demanded skills in the industry. So, if you are getting both branches you should try to get into CSE unless you have some interest in ECE other than placement.
